What Home Appliances Outlet LLC Was
Home Appliances Outlet LLC was an appliance shop in Rosedale, Maryland. Its listed address was 9907 Philadelphia Road, Rosedale, MD 21237.
A Store With a Broad Mix
Old listings say the shop sold home and work-use goods. It also listed both used and new appliances.
The store focused on well-known names. These included Whirlpool, LG, Samsung, GE, Maytag, Frigidaire, Amana, and Kenmore.
That mix could suit buyers with tight budgets. A used unit can cost much less than a new one.

New vs Used Appliances
This is where outlet-style shopping can feel very tempting. Used units can save cash, but they need more care.
A Simple Comparison
| Factor | Used appliance | New appliance |
|---|---|---|
| Upfront cost | Often lower | Usually higher |
| Past use | Yes | No |
| Warranty | May be limited | Often included |
| Risk | Higher | Lower |
| Model age | Can be older | Usually newer |
| Parts check | Very important | Still useful |
| Best for | Tight budgets | Long-term use |
I would inspect a used unit with patience. Check the model tag. Look for dents, rust, leaks, and odd sounds.
For a washer, I would check the drum and spin cycle. For a fridge, I would check cooling and door seals.
